Preparing Your Website for Christmas Traffic

With the convenience of online shopping, more and more shoppers are turning to the internet to do their Christmas shopping, with the figure continuing to rise each year. If you find that the festive season brings in more traffic compared to usual (especially if you run Boxing Day sales!), this increased traffic can present both opportunities and challenges. 

Here’s some of the more technical things to think about, to ensure a seamless shopping experience. 

Optimise Website Performance 

  • Optimise images, reduce any large file sizes 
  • Streamline code to ensure everything runs smoothly 
  • Optimise page loading times 

Check Server Capacity 

  • It may be that you need to scale up the available resources for this period. This is something you can speak to your host about, to assess the current server capacity and whether upgrading is something to look at. 

Mobile Optimisation 

  • Many users are accessing websites through mobile devices, so being mobile-ready is essential. Test the user experience to identify and resolve any issues before the festive season.
